How to Set Up a WP WooCommerce Website: A Comprehensive Guide
Introduction
Want to turn your passion into profit, or bring your brick-and-mortar store online? A WordPress WooCommerce website is a powerful and cost-effective solution for building an e-commerce empire. WooCommerce, a free plugin for WordPress, provides all the features you need to sell physical or digital products, manage inventory, process payments, and more. This guide will walk you through the complete setup process, from choosing a domain name and hosting to configuring your store settings and adding your first product. Get ready to unlock the potential of online sales!
Setting Up Your WooCommerce Store: Step-by-Step
This section will break down the setup process into manageable steps. Remember, following each step carefully is crucial for a smooth and successful launch.
#### 1. Choose a Domain Name and Web Hosting
Your domain name is your online address (e.g., yourstore.com), and web hosting is where your website’s files live. Choosing the right ones is paramount.
- Domain Name: Select a name that is memorable, relevant to your brand, and easy to spell. Use a domain registrar like Namecheap, GoDaddy, or Google Domains. Prioritize a .com domain if available.
- Web Hosting: Choose a hosting provider that specializes in WordPress and WooCommerce. Look for features like:
- WordPress Compatibility: Optimized for WordPress performance.
- WooCommerce Ready: Supports the demands of an e-commerce store.
- SSL Certificate: Crucial for secure online transactions (often included).
- Sufficient Storage & Bandwidth: Ensures your website can handle traffic and product images.
- Good Customer Support: Essential for troubleshooting issues.
- Using cPanel: Log in to your hosting account’s cPanel. Look for a “Softaculous Apps Installer” or similar tool. Find WordPress in the list and follow the installation instructions.
- Manual Installation: If one-click installation isn’t available, you can download WordPress from wordpress.org and manually upload it to your hosting account via FTP (File Transfer Protocol). Instructions are readily available on the WordPress website.
- Log in to your WordPress dashboard.
- Navigate to Plugins > Add New.
- Search for “WooCommerce.”
- Click “Install Now” and then “Activate.”
- Store Details: Enter your store’s address, country, and industry.
- Product Types: Select the types of products you’ll be selling (physical, digital, etc.).
- Payments: Choose your payment gateways. WooCommerce supports options like PayPal and Stripe. Secure payment processing is essential for building customer trust.
- Shipping: Configure shipping options and rates based on location and weight.
- Recommended Plugins: The wizard may suggest plugins for marketing, shipping, or other features. Evaluate these carefully to see if they meet your needs.
- WooCommerce Compatible: Designed to work seamlessly with WooCommerce.
- Responsive: Looks good on all devices (desktops, tablets, and phones).
- Fast-Loading: Improves user experience and SEO.
- Visually Appealing: Reflects your brand and showcases your products.
- General: Set your currency, store location, and enable/disable features like coupons.
- Products: Configure product display options, inventory management, and downloadable product settings.
- Shipping: Add shipping zones, shipping methods (flat rate, free shipping, etc.), and shipping classes.
- Payments: Manage your payment gateways, including setting up accounts and configuring fees.
- Accounts & Privacy: Configure account creation options, guest checkout, and privacy policies.
- Emails: Customize the email notifications sent to customers (order confirmations, password resets, etc.). Professional-looking emails are crucial for branding.
- Navigate to Products > Add New.
- Product Title: Enter the name of your product.
- Description: Write a detailed and compelling description of your product. Focus on the benefits for the customer.
- Product Data: Choose the product type (simple, grouped, variable, etc.). Enter the price, inventory, and shipping details.
- Product Image: Upload a high-quality image of your product. Good product photography is essential for online sales.
- Product Gallery: Add additional images of your product.
- Product Categories & Tags: Categorize and tag your product to make it easier for customers to find.
- Publish: Click “Publish” to make your product live on your website.
- Edit the Pages: Navigate to Pages in your WordPress dashboard and edit each page using the WordPress editor or a page builder plugin like Elementor or Beaver Builder.
- Add Content: Add welcome messages, calls to action, and other content to guide your customers.
- Customize the Design: Use your theme’s customization options to adjust the colors, fonts, and layout of the pages.
- SEO Plugin (Yoast SEO, Rank Math): Optimizes your website for search engines.
- Security Plugin (Sucuri Security, Wordfence): Protects your website from malware and hackers.
- Contact Form Plugin (Contact Form 7, WPForms): Allows customers to contact you easily.
- Caching Plugin (WP Rocket, LiteSpeed Cache): Improves website speed.
- Social Media Plugin (AddToAny, Social Warfare): Makes it easy for customers to share your products on social media.
- Place a test order: Ensure the entire checkout process works correctly, from adding products to the cart to processing payments.
- Check all links: Make sure all links on your website are working properly.
- Test on different devices: View your website on different devices (desktops, tablets, and phones) to ensure it is responsive.
- Ask friends or family to test: Get feedback from others on your website’s usability and design.
Popular options include Bluehost, SiteGround, Kinsta (for more advanced users), and DreamHost. Research and compare plans carefully to find one that fits your budget and needs.
#### 2. Install WordPress
Most hosting providers offer a one-click WordPress installation.
Important: During installation, choose a strong username and password for your WordPress admin account.
#### 3. Install and Activate the WooCommerce Plugin
Now comes the core component: WooCommerce.
Once activated, the WooCommerce Setup Wizard will guide you through the initial configuration.
#### 4. Configure the WooCommerce Setup Wizard
The Setup Wizard will walk you through essential store settings.
#### 5. Choose a WooCommerce-Compatible Theme
Your theme controls the look and feel of your website. Choose a theme that is:
Popular WooCommerce themes include Astra, OceanWP, Neve, and Storefront (the official WooCommerce theme). You can find themes in the WordPress theme directory (Appearance > Themes > Add New) or purchase premium themes from marketplaces like ThemeForest. Always check reviews and demos before making a purchase.
#### 6. Configure Essential WooCommerce Settings
Fine-tune your store settings for optimal performance. Navigate to WooCommerce > Settings.
#### 7. Add Your First Product
Now for the fun part! Let’s add your first product.
Repeat this process for all of your products.
#### 8. Customize Your Website Pages
WooCommerce automatically creates essential pages like Shop, Cart, Checkout, and My Account. You can customize these pages to match your brand and improve the user experience.
#### 9. Install Essential Plugins
Enhance your WooCommerce store with these plugins:
Choose plugins carefully and only install the ones you need. Too many plugins can slow down your website.
#### 10. Test Your Website Thoroughly
Before launching your store to the public, test everything thoroughly!
#### 11. Launch Your WooCommerce Store!
Congratulations! You’re now ready to launch your WooCommerce store. Promote your store on social media, run advertising campaigns, and start selling your products to the world! Don’t stop learning and improving your store based on customer feedback and analytics.
Conclusion
Setting up a WooCommerce website may seem daunting at first, but by following this step-by-step guide, you can successfully launch your online store. Remember to prioritize a user-friendly design, secure payment processing, and effective marketing. With dedication and continuous improvement, you can build a thriving e-commerce business with WordPress and WooCommerce. Good luck!